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
967969 92853337 279235723
1242955435 260 02258
1242955435 260 02258
739767509 57896374284 599 2507310
All about undefined
Interested in learning more?
1242955435 260 02258
739767509 57896374284 599 2507310
See more
02387 6440
58 2001 559
See more
1017 908223962 255496874
09981870 987291 21747239861 683212
See more